Build tool for Ubuntu 22.04 (Jammy) ARM64 system images targeting the D-Robotics RDK X5 development board.

Features

  • One-click full system image build (standard kernel + RT real-time kernel)
  • Subcommand-based build, supports step-by-step execution
  • Local deb package compilation, also supports downloading prebuilt packages from the official repository
  • Automatic Ubuntu Desktop / Server rootfs generation
  • Boots with RT real-time kernel by default

System Requirements

  • Host OS: Ubuntu 22.04 (recommended, matches target system)
  • Architecture: x86_64
  • Privileges: Requires root / sudo
  • Disk Space: 50GB+ free space recommended
  • Network: Access to GitHub and Ubuntu package repositories required

Quick Start

One-Click Full Build

sudo ./build.sh all

Executes in order: environment setup → kernel build → bootloader build → rootfs build → deb packaging → image generation.

Step-by-Step Build

# 1. Initialize environment (install dependencies, toolchain, fetch source code)
sudo ./build.sh setup

# 2. Build Bootloader (miniboot/uboot/nand_disk.img)
sudo ./build.sh bootloader

# 3. Build kernels (standard + RT)
sudo ./build.sh kernel

# 4. Build Ubuntu rootfs
sudo ./build.sh rootfs

# 5. Build deb packages from source
sudo ./build.sh debs

# 6. Generate final system image
sudo ./build.sh pack

Quick Image Rebuild (Skip rootfs Build)

If rootfs is already built and placed in the rootfs/ directory:

# Build kernel + bootloader + deb packages + generate image
sudo ./build.sh image

build.sh Subcommands

Command Description Equivalent
setup Install build dependencies, download cross-compilation toolchain, repo sync source code apt-get + toolchain + repo sync
bootloader Build bootloader and copy nand_disk.img to miniboot firmware directory xbuild.sh lunch 0 + xbuild.sh
kernel Build standard kernel and RT real-time kernel mk_kernel.sh + mk_kernel_rt.sh
rootfs Build Ubuntu rootfs, copy to rootfs/, extract sysroot to deploy/rootfs/ make_ubuntu_samplefs.sh desktop
debs Build all deb packages from source (auto-detects/extracts sysroot) mk_debs.sh
pack Generate final .img image file pack_image.sh -l
image Full build (without environment setup and rootfs) kernel + bootloader + debs + pack
all Complete build pipeline setup + kernel + bootloader + rootfs + debs + pack

Options

-c <config_file>  Specify build config file (default: ubuntu-22.04_desktop_rdk-x5_release.conf)
-h                Show help

Examples

# Pack image with Server configuration
sudo ./build.sh pack -c build_params/ubuntu-22.04_server_rdk-x5_release.conf

# Full build with Beta configuration
sudo ./build.sh all -c build_params/ubuntu-22.04_desktop_rdk-x5_beta.conf

Build Process Details

Image Packing Flow (pack_image.sh)

rootfs/*.tar.gz (samplefs)
    │
    ├─ Extract to deploy/rootfs/
    ├─ Run hobot_customize_rootfs.sh for customization
    ├─ Install deb packages (merged, keep latest version for duplicates):
    │   ├─ deb_packages/       (prebuilt packages from official repo)
    │   ├─ third_packages/     (user-provided third-party packages)
    │   └─ deploy/deb_pkgs/    (locally compiled packages, -l mode)
    ├─ Generate RT kernel boot.scr (boots Image-rt by default)
    └─ Create partitions and write .img file

Deb Package Sources

Deb packages installed in the system image come from multiple sources:

Source Directory Description
Official prebuilt deb_packages/ Downloaded by download_deb_pkgs.sh from archive.d-robotics.cc
Locally compiled deploy/deb_pkgs/ Built by mk_debs.sh from source/
Third-party third_packages/ User-provided custom deb packages

Note: pack_image.sh installs all .deb files from the above directories, regardless of RDK_DEB_PKG_LIST in the config file. To exclude a package, remove its .deb file from the directory.

Locally Compiled Deb Packages

mk_debs.sh builds the following 17 packages:

Package Description
hobot-boot Kernel images (Image + Image-rt) + driver modules + boot.scr
hobot-kernel-headers Kernel headers (for building external modules)
hobot-dtb Device trees + overlays
hobot-configs System configuration
hobot-utils System utility collection
hobot-display MIPI DSI display driver
hobot-wifi Wi-Fi configuration
hobot-io GPIO / I2C / SPI interface tools
hobot-io-samples IO interface examples
hobot-multimedia Multimedia support libraries
hobot-multimedia-dev Multimedia development headers
hobot-multimedia-samples Multimedia examples
hobot-camera Camera sensor drivers
hobot-dnn BPU inference runtime
hobot-spdev Python / C++ development interface
hobot-miniboot Miniboot updater
hobot-audio-config Audio HAT configuration + overlays

Kernel

Standard Kernel and RT Kernel

This project builds two kernels simultaneously:

Kernel Version defconfig Output
Standard 6.1.83 hobot_x5_rdk_ubuntu_defconfig deploy/kernel/Image
RT 6.1.83-rt28 hobot_x5_rdk_ubuntu_rt_defconfig deploy/kernel/Image-rt

The RT real-time kernel is used for booting by default (pack_image.sh automatically modifies boot.scr to load Image-rt).

Build Kernel Separately

# Build standard kernel
./mk_kernel.sh

# Build RT kernel
./mk_kernel_rt.sh

Build artifacts are located in deploy/kernel/:

deploy/kernel/
├── Image              # Standard kernel image
├── Image-rt           # RT real-time kernel image
├── dtb/               # Device tree files
├── modules/           # Kernel modules
└── kernel_headers/    # Kernel header files

FAQ

rootfs Build Fails (apt-cacher-ng Issue)

The rootfs build uses apt-cacher-ng as an apt proxy cache. Ensure the service is running:

sudo systemctl start apt-cacher-ng
sudo systemctl enable apt-cacher-ng

pack_image.sh Reports tar Extraction Failure

Ensure there is only one samplefs*.tar.gz file in the rootfs/ directory and that it is not corrupted:

ls rootfs/samplefs*.tar.gz
file rootfs/samplefs*.tar.gz

Cross-Compilation Toolchain Not Found

The toolchain is installed by default at /opt/gcc-arm-11.2-2022.02-x86_64-aarch64-none-linux-gnu/. Verify the directory exists, or re-run:

sudo ./build.sh setup

repo sync Reports "unsupported checkout state"

error.GitError: Cannot checkout x5-rdk-gen: .../.git: unsupported checkout state

This is expected and can be safely ignored. The x5-rdk-gen repository is the working directory itself, containing locally added/modified files. repo cannot checkout over these, but it does not affect syncing of subprojects under source/.

Installing Additional Third-Party Packages

To pre-install extra deb packages in the image, create a third_packages/ directory and place .deb files inside:

mkdir -p third_packages
cp your-package.deb third_packages/
sudo ./build.sh pack
